Javascript -merkkijonon pituus

Javascript String Length



Javascript on komentosarja- tai ohjelmointikieli, josta on nopeasti tulossa yksi maailman laajimmin käytetyistä ohjelmointikielistä. Merkkijonot ovat tärkeä osa kaikkia ohjelmointikieliä. Ohjelmoijien on usein käytettävä merkkijonoja tietojen käsittelyyn tai hallintaan. Javascriptin sisäänrakennetut toiminnot tai ominaisuudet merkkijonojen käsittelyyn voivat olla hyödyllisiä. Jos esimerkiksi saat joitain käyttäjätietoja HTML-lomakekenttiin ja haluat rajoittaa merkkijonon pituutta näyttäessäsi joitain tietoja verkkosivulla, Javascriptin sisäänrakennettu merkkijonon pituus -ominaisuus voi auttaa sinua tässä tapauksessa. Tässä artikkelissa kerrotaan, mikä Javascriptin merkkijonon pituusominaisuus on ja miten voit käyttää sitä muutamissa eri tilanteissa.

The merkkijonon pituus ominaisuus hakee kaikki merkkijonossa olevat merkit.







Syntaksi

Merkkijonon syntaksi on seuraava:



merkkijono.pituus


Tämä ominaisuus yksinkertaisesti antaa takaisin merkkijonon kokonaismäärän ajon aikana.



Kokeillaanpa pari esimerkkiä, jotka käyttävät merkkijonon ominaisuutta.





Esimerkkejä

Ensinnäkin näet tämän ominaisuuden perustoteutuksen. Myöhemmin näet sen sovelluksen.
Oletetaan, että sinulla on seuraava merkkijono:

anna str= 'Linuxhint on loistava.'

Jos haluat tietää tämän merkkijonon merkkien lukumäärän, käytä vain merkkijonopituusominaisuutta seuraavasti:



s.pituus

Kuten näet, tämä yksinkertaisesti palauttaa määritetyn merkkijonon pituuden.

Voit käyttää tätä omaisuutta useissa paikoissa. Oletetaan esimerkiksi, että kirjaudut sisään alla olevaan IF-lausuntoon:

jos (s.pituus <= kaksikymmentä) {
konsoli.Hirsi('Se on lyhyt merkkijono');
} muu {
konsoli.Hirsi('Se on pitkä merkkijono');
}


Ja kuten konsolilähdöstä näkyy, tulostetaan väite Se on lyhyt merkkijono. Se on hienoa.

Voit käyttää tätä ehdollisessa lausekkeessa varten silmukka, samoin. Jos haluat toistaa merkkijonon jokaisesta merkistä ja muuntaa jokaisen kirjaimen pieniksi kirjaimiksi, mutta et ole vielä tietoinen merkkien merkkimäärästä, voit antaa str. pituus omaisuutta ehdollisena lausumana.

varten (Anna minun= 0;i<s.pituus;i++) {
konsoli.Hirsi(s[i].isoon kirjaimeen());
}


Kuten tulostuskonsolissa näkyy, jokainen merkki näytetään konsolissa erikseen ja muunnetaan myös isoiksi kirjaimiksi.

Joten tällä tavalla voit soveltaa sitä moniin eri skenaarioihin tarpeidesi mukaan.

Mielenkiintoinen fakta

Tässä on mielenkiintoinen fakta teille. Yritetään nyt väistää merkkijonon ominaisuus määrittämällä sille numeerinen arvo. Näet, että se joko tulostaa määritetyn arvon tai merkkijonon todellisen pituuden.

Määritä siis ensin arvo

s.pituus = 10;

Ja nyt yritämme lohduttaa merkkijonon pituutta.

konsoli.Hirsi(s.pituus);


Ja kuten näet, se ei näytä määritettyä arvoa. Se osoittaa, että merkkijonon pituus tai merkkijonon määrä lasketaan ajon aikana, ja näyttää sitten tuloksen.

Johtopäätös

Tässä artikkelissa opit, mikä merkkijonon pituusominaisuus on Javascriptissa, ja olet nähnyt sen sovellukset muutamissa eri esimerkeissä. Toivon, että tämä artikkeli osoittautui hyödylliseksi merkkijonon ominaisuuden ja sen toteutusten ymmärtämisessä. Voit lukea lisää Javascriptista osoitteessa linuxhint.com.